HACKETTSTOWN, NJ, November 13, 2019 — Vislink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: VISL) announces that it has received an order with an approximate value of $160,000 from a leading national broadcast organization in the North Africa region for wireless video systems. The order is in addition to the recently received $3 million in new orders and order backlog amounts that were announced on Nov. 6, 2019.
To fulfill the client’s requirements, Vislink designed and configured a fully integrated wireless video transmission system capable of supporting demanding institutional, social, cultural, and sporting events. Among the unique challenges the Vislink system addressed was the need to be lightweight, easy to use and should support very low delay while maintaining very good signal strength. Vislink created a solution that featured its latest HCAM transmitter based on HEVC and supporting LMS-T modulation and receiver systems with camera control that could guarantee robust performance, maximum transportability and flexible coverage support.
